В ходе данного реферата были рассмотрены ключевые аспекты настройки и использования протокола Protocol Independent Multicast (PIM) в корпоративной сетевой инфраструктуре на базе Linux. Мы описали теоретические аспекты работы протоколов multicast-маршрутизации, в том числе историю их развития, принципы работы и основные моды работы PIM: PIM-SM, PIM-DM и PIM-SSM. Конкретные рекомендации по настройке этих протоколов на платформе Linux представлены в пошаговом руководстве, а также примеры конфигураций и методы решения типовых проблем помогут администраторам в управлении и оптимизации multicast-сетей.
Возможности Linux в качестве платформы для multicast-маршрутизации показывают большой потенциал для развития и интеграции с современными технологиями, включая облачные вычисления, Интернет вещей (IoT) и потоковые сервисы. Увеличение объемов данных и требований к их транспортировке сулит дальнейшее усовершенствование multicast-протоколов и средств их реализации на базе Linux.
Продолжающийся рост и эволюция сетевых технологий требуют новых исследований в области multicast-маршрутизации. Возможны новые испытания и эксперименты в свете развертывания IPv6, улучшения механизмов шифрования и аутентификации multicast-трафика, а также разработка новых методик мониторинга и анализа сетевых потоков. Интеграция с автоматизированными системами мониторинга и управления, такими как SDN (Software-Defined Networking) и NFV (Network Function Virtualization), открывает новые горизонты для повышения эффективности и безопасности сетевых сервисов.
В итоге, PIM на базе Linux прочно утвердил себя как эффективное решение для организации multicast-трансляций, и его роль в построении надежных и безопасных корпоративных сетей будет лишь усиливаться по мере роста и разнообразия сетевых приложений и сервисов.
Список источников
Городов А.В., Смирнов А.И. "Сетевые операционные системы", Москва: Техносфера, 2020.
Молчанов А.А. "Администрирование Unix-систем", Москва: БХВ- Петербург, 2021.
Немчинов М.С. "Мульткаст в корпоративных сетях", Санкт-Петербург: Питер, 2019.
"Linux Advanced Routing & Traffic Control HOWTO", Документация проекта LARTC, 2023. Доступно онлайн по ссылке: https://www.lartc.org/howto/
"Multicast HOWTO", The Linux Documentation Project, 2022. Доступно онлайн по ссылке: https://www.tldp.org/HOWTO/Multicast-HOWTO.html
Fenner, B. "Internet Group Management Protocol, Version 2", RFC 2236, 1997. Доступно онлайн: https://tools.ietf.org/html/rfc2236
Deering, S., et al. "Internet Protocol, Version 6 (IPv6) Specification", RFC 8200, 2017. Доступно онлайн: https://tools.ietf.org/html/rfc8200
Thaler, D., Fenner, B., Quinn, B. "Socket Interface Extensions for Multicast Source Filters", RFC 3678, 2004. Доступно онлайн: https://tools.ietf.org/html/rfc3678
Cain, B., et al. "Internet Group Management Protocol, Version 3", RFC 3376, 2002. Доступно онлайн: https://tools.ietf.org/html/rfc3376
Venaas, S., et al. "Multicast Source Discovery Protocol (MSDP)", RFC 3618, 2003. Доступно онлайн: https://tools.ietf.org/html/rfc3618
Becker, T., et al. "Protocol Independent Multicast - Sparse Mode (PIM-SM): Protocol Specification (Revised)", RFC 7761, 2016. Доступно онлайн: https://tools.ietf.org/html/rfc7761
Достарыңызбен бөлісу: |